Key Qualities to Look for When Hiring a Head of Product to Drive Innovation and Growth in Your E-commerce Brand

Hiring a Head of Product capable of driving innovation and sustainable growth is critical for any e-commerce brand seeking to excel in a rapidly evolving market. This strategic role influences product vision, customer engagement, and revenue growth—making it essential to identify candidates with the right blend of skills and mindset.

Here are the key qualities to prioritize when hiring a Head of Product to fuel innovation and growth in your e-commerce business:


1. Strategic Vision and Market Insight

Why It Matters
A visionary Head of Product anticipates market shifts, emerging technologies, and customer needs, crafting a future-focused product roadmap that keeps your brand competitive.

What to Look For

  • Proven ability to identify untapped market opportunities in e-commerce or related industries.
  • Experience aligning product strategies with long-term business goals and industry trends.
  • Expertise in competitor analysis and sustainable differentiation.
  • Balancing visionary strategies with agile responsiveness to data and feedback.

How to Assess
Ask candidates for examples where their strategic vision led to successful product pivots or innovative launches. Scenario-based questions focusing on market disruption and trend forecasting reveal their foresight.


2. Customer-Centric Mindset

Why It Matters
Customer experience drives e-commerce success. A Head of Product must deeply understand customer pain points, preferences, and behaviors to create products that resonate and increase loyalty.

What to Look For

  • Track record of leveraging user research, customer journey mapping, and continuous feedback loops.
  • Empathy and ability to translate customer insights into actionable product features.
  • Commitment to ongoing customer engagement and adaptation to changing demands.

How to Assess
Evaluate how candidates have incorporated customer feedback into product improvements. Discuss their approach to user testing and how customer data influenced prior product decisions.


3. Data-Driven Decision-Making

Why It Matters
Successful product innovation relies on marrying intuition with data. A Head of Product must use analytics to minimize risk and optimize product-market fit.

What to Look For

  • Proficiency with analytics tools such as A/B testing, funnel analysis, cohort analysis, and customer analytics platforms.
  • Experience defining and measuring KPIs tied to growth objectives (e.g., conversion rates, customer lifetime value).
  • Ability to make evidence-based decisions and present data-driven business cases.

How to Assess
Request concrete examples of data-driven product decisions and outcomes. Use case studies or technical challenges involving data interpretation to reveal analytical strengths.


4. Innovation and Creativity

Why It Matters
E-commerce innovation goes beyond features—it redefines customer experiences and business models. Your Head of Product should foster creative risk-taking and champion novel solutions.

What to Look For

  • History of leading disruptive initiatives or pioneering new technologies (e.g., AI personalization, AR shopping, automation).
  • Comfort with experimentation, iterative development, and learning from failure.
  • Experience organizing innovation sprints, hackathons, or design thinking workshops.

How to Assess
Explore how candidates drove innovative projects and handled setbacks. Gauge their ability to ideate and iterate quickly in a competitive e-commerce environment.


5. Excellent Communication and Stakeholder Management

Why It Matters
The Head of Product bridges diverse teams, aligning engineering, marketing, sales, and executive leadership on product goals to accelerate growth.

What to Look For

  • Clear articulation of product vision tailored to cross-functional audiences.
  • Experience managing competing priorities and negotiating complex trade-offs.
  • Strong storytelling and presentation skills to motivate teams and stakeholders.

How to Assess
Probe past examples of managing diverse teams and resolving conflicts. Role-playing stakeholder scenarios can reveal communication and persuasion capabilities.


6. Technical Proficiency and Product Ownership

Why It Matters
Strong technical understanding allows the Head of Product to collaborate effectively with engineers and make informed decisions about feature feasibility and product architecture.

What to Look For

  • Familiarity with software development methodologies (Agile, Scrum, Kanban).
  • Knowledge of e-commerce platforms, APIs, integrations, and technical constraints.
  • Proven experience managing end-to-end product lifecycles and defining detailed user stories.

How to Assess
Discuss technical challenges they’ve resolved and their involvement in product development cycles. Technical interviews or architecture discussions can validate understanding.

7. Strong Leadership and Team-Building Skills

Why It Matters
The Head of Product shapes your product culture and drives team performance, critical for sustaining innovation and growth.

What to Look For

  • Experience hiring, mentoring, and developing high-performing product managers.
  • Ability to foster collaboration, accountability, and continuous learning.
  • Emotional intelligence to inspire and retain talent.

How to Assess
Ask candidates about their leadership style and examples of team growth. References can provide insights into their management effectiveness.


8. Agility and Resilience in a Fast-Paced Environment

Why It Matters
E-commerce is dynamic—your Head of Product must swiftly adapt product strategies to evolving technologies, customer expectations, and competitive pressures.

What to Look For

  • Proven track record managing product pivots and iterative releases.
  • Comfort with ambiguity, rapid decision-making, and prioritization under uncertainty.
  • Persistent problem-solving mindset and ability to lead through crises.

How to Assess
Use behavioral questions about adapting to sudden changes or managing product reversals. Successful candidates demonstrate resilience and flexibility.


9. Results-Oriented Mindset with Business Acumen

Why It Matters
Driving innovation ultimately requires measurable business impact—increased revenue, reduced churn, and market expansion. The Head of Product must understand e-commerce financials and deliver on KPIs.

What to Look For

  • Experience owning product P&L or building strong business cases.
  • Familiarity with e-commerce metrics such as LTV, CAC, churn rate, and gross merchandise volume (GMV).
  • Ability to balance short-term wins with long-term growth strategy.

How to Assess
Review past achievements tied directly to business metrics. Ask how they prioritized features or initiatives to maximize ROI.


10. Passion for E-commerce and Consumer Trends

Why It Matters
A genuine passion for the e-commerce ecosystem and emerging consumer behavior signals sustained enthusiasm and fresh ideas for your brand.

What to Look For

  • Direct experience in e-commerce or adjacent sectors.
  • Active engagement with industry trends through events, podcasts, or communities.
  • Curiosity to experiment with competitor products or conduct independent user research.

How to Assess
Explore candidates’ ongoing learning efforts and enthusiasm for the space. Cultural alignment often springs from shared passion and curiosity.
